To Delete Data
Press to enter the Main Menu.
Use to select “6. DATA CLEAR”
and press .
Use to select “1. CLEAR” (delete
the selected data only) and press .
Use to select the starting page.
Press .
Use to select the ending page.
Press .
Use to select “YES” for partial
delete.
Press .
The selected page will be deleted and
the remaining data will shift up.
